Photography Tours vs. Independent Travel: Pros and Cons

If you're debating whether to plan your trip solo or join a guided tour, take some time to reflect on the pros and cons of both options.

Pros
  • Photography tours are led by experts who help you improve your skills and techniques.
  • Guides take you to the best spots at the perfect times for lighting and composition.
  • You can focus entirely on photography without worrying about logistics or planning.
  • Traveling with other photography enthusiasts creates a supportive and inspiring group dynamic.
  • Tours often include access to locations that are difficult to find or arrange on your own.
  • Equipment advice and tips are readily available from experienced guides.
  • Scheduled itineraries are designed to maximize photographic opportunities.
  • Professional feedback helps you refine your photography throughout the trip.
  • Guided tours handle transportation, accommodations, and permits, simplifying travel.
  • You may have the chance to participate in workshops or post-processing sessions.
Cons
  • You have limited flexibility to explore personal interests outside the itinerary.
  • The pace of the tour may not align with your preferred style of photography.
  • Some tours focus heavily on technique, which might not appeal to all participants.


Pros
  • You can tailor your itinerary to focus on the subjects and locations you love most.
  • Independent travel allows complete flexibility in timing and pacing.
  • You can spend as long as you like at each location to get the perfect shot.
  • Traveling alone or with a small group minimizes distractions while shooting.
Cons
  • Researching and organizing the best photography locations can be time-consuming.
  • You need to handle all logistics, including transportation and permits, on your own.
  • Lack of local knowledge may result in missing the best times or angles for photos.
  • Traveling without expert guidance can limit skill improvement opportunities.
  • Managing equipment and its security is entirely your responsibility.
  • Remote or hard-to-reach locations may require additional planning and resources.
  • Solo photography can feel isolating without a group to share the experience.


Which is cheaper?

Are guided photography tours worth the money compared to independent travel? It depends on the specifics. Tours combine accommodations, meals, transport, tickets, and activities into a single cost, while independent travelers manage and pay for these individually. To determine which is more affordable, compare the tour's total price with what you'd spend booking everything separately. Preferences like staying in low-cost lodging or indulging in fine dining can influence whether a tour costs more or less. Make sure to check out the tour package to see what is included, or not, very carefully before deciding.

Also, before booking a tour, make sure you know exactly what is included as tour companies sometimes change their itineraries or included amenities to keep them updated with seasonal changes and customer interests.
